Menifee Checkpoint Results in Multiple Citations, Arrests

During Menifee Police Department's DUI/Driver's License checkpoint on July 5, eight drivers were cited or arrested for driving without a license and nine more were cited or arrested for operating a vehicle with a suspended or revoked license.

The checkpoint was held at Newport Road and Lone Pine Drive between the hours of 7 p.m. to 3 a.m.

- 1310 Vehicles Screened
- 141 Vehicles sent to secondary inspection
- 14 Field sobriety tests administered
- 1 DUI-Alcohol suspect arrested
- 8 Drivers cited/arrested for operating a vehicle unlicensed
- 9 Drivers cited/arrested for operating a vehicle while suspended/revoked
- 16 Vehicles towed
- 1 Person arrested for an outstanding arrest warrant
- 1 Person arrested for possession of a hypodermic needle
